Hello September,
We are at the start of another new month so what does that
mean to you. Will you be setting any goals or challenges for the month?
Below are some ideas. Why not try at least one of them?
1. Start to meal plan....planning is so important...make a plan each week and try to stick to
it....this helps with food wastage as well.
2. Are you drinking enough water....treat yourself to a new water bottle and aim for 2 litres a day.
3. Aiming for 2/3 meals a day is a great idea......reducing snacking where you
can.
4. Try some new exercise....try a new class...walking.....anything that gets you moving.
5. Get to bed at a decent time.
6. Journaling - take 5 minutes in the evening and first thing in the morning and journal. Download whatever is on your mind and write it all out. No one will see this only you and it helps clear your mind before bed and gives you clarity and focus in the morning.
7. Time Management. Your time is golden.
Get clear with your goals, your aims, your to do list and go after it. Take little steps every day. Consistency = results.
